Computer >> คอมพิวเตอร์ >  >> ซอฟต์แวร์ >> เบราว์เซอร์

ว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ป

ข้อควรรู้

  • ปิดแท็บ อัปเดต Firefox ปิดโปรแกรมอื่นๆ ป้อนเกี่ยวกับ:สนับสนุน และ เลือก โหมดแก้ปัญหา เพื่อรีสตาร์ท Firefox โดยไม่ต้องใช้โปรแกรมเสริม
  • ปิดใช้งานส่วนขยาย:เมนู> ส่วนเสริม> ส่วนขยาย> เพิ่มเติม> ปิดการใช้งาน . ใช้ธีมเริ่มต้น:ส่วนเสริม> ธีม> เพิ่มเติม> ค่าเริ่มต้น> เปิดใช้งาน .
  • ใน Firefox ค่ากำหนด ยกเลิกการเลือก ใช้การเร่งด้วยฮาร์ดแวร์เมื่อพร้อมใช้งาน . ไปที่ about:memory และเลือกลดการใช้หน่วยความจำให้น้อยที่สุด .

บทความนี้อธิบายวิธีการป้องกันไม่ให้เบราว์เซอร์ Mozilla Firefox ใช้หน่วยความจำมากเกินไป และขัดขวางประสิทธิภาพของเบราว์เซอร์และระบบ ข้อมูลครอบคลุมเว็บเบราว์เซอร์ Mozilla Firefox ในคอมพิวเตอร์ Windows, macOS และ Linux

ว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ป

แนวทางปฏิบัติที่ดีที่สุดสำหรับการใช้งาน Firefox

ขั้นแรก ทำตามขั้นตอนทั่วไปง่ายๆ เพื่อคำนึงถึงทรัพยากรของ Firefox ตัวอย่างเช่น ปิดแท็บที่คุณไม่จำเป็นต้องเปิด และหากคุณใช้ Firefox บนพีซีที่ใช้ Windows ให้อัปเดตไดรเวอร์กราฟิกของคุณ

ตัวจัดการงานในตัวของ Firefox ช่วยให้คุณเห็นว่าแท็บหรือส่วนขยายใดที่ใช้หน่วยความจำหรือพลังงานมาก จึงเป็นวิธีที่ดีในการตรวจสอบว่าเบราว์เซอร์ใช้หน่วยความจำเท่าใด

ตรวจสอบให้แน่ใจว่าคุณใช้ Firefox เวอร์ชันล่าสุด และปิดแอปพลิเคชันที่ใช้ทรัพยากรมากเมื่อคุณใช้เบราว์เซอร์

หน้า about:memory ของ Firefox ช่วยให้คุณแก้ไขปัญหาหน่วยความจำได้ พิมพ์ about.memory ลงในแถบค้นหาของ Firefox เพื่อสร้างรายงานหน่วยความจำและลดการใช้หน่วยความจำให้เหลือน้อยที่สุด

วิธีอัปเดต Firefox

การอัปเดต Firefox เป็นความคิดที่ดีเสมอ คุณจะติดตั้งแพตช์ความปลอดภัยใหม่และใช้ประโยชน์จากการปรับปรุงประสิทธิภาพใดๆ หากมีข้อบกพร่องที่ทำให้หน่วยความจำรั่ว การอัปเดต Firefox อาจช่วยขจัดปัญหาได้

  1. เลือก เมนู ไอคอน (สามเส้นแนวนอน) ที่มุมบนขวา

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  2. เลือก ตัวเลือก บนเมนูแบบเลื่อนลง (ใน Mac ให้เลือก ค่ากำหนด .)

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  3. ค่ากำหนด หน้าเปิดด้วย ทั่วไป หมวดหมู่โหลดโดยค่าเริ่มต้น เลื่อนลงไปที่ อัปเดต Firefox .

  4. เลือก ตรวจหาการอัปเดต .

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ป

    ที่นี่คุณสามารถเลือกที่จะจัดการการตั้งค่าการอัปเดต เช่น การเปิดใช้งานการอัปเดตอัตโนมัติ หรือการตรวจสอบการอัปเดต และติดตั้งด้วยตนเอง Firefox ใช้บริการพื้นหลังและอัปเดตเครื่องมือค้นหาโดยค่าเริ่มต้น

  5. รีสตาร์ท Firefox หากจำเป็น

ตรวจสอบส่วนขยายและธีมที่ใช้ทรัพยากร-Hogging

หากคุณกำลังใช้ส่วนขยายหรือธีมใดๆ ให้ดูว่าส่วนขยายหรือธีมนั้นก่อให้เกิดปัญหาด้านประสิทธิภาพหรือไม่ กระบวนการนี้ต้องโหลด Firefox ในเซฟโหมด

  1. พิมพ์ about:support ในแถบที่อยู่และกด Enter หรือคืน .

  2. เลือกโหมดแก้ปัญหา เพื่อรีสตาร์ท Firefox โดยไม่มีส่วนขยายหรือธีมใดๆ

  3. ใช้ Firefox ตามปกติในขณะที่ตรวจสอบหน่วยความจำและเปอร์เซ็นต์ CPU ของคุณ

    หากการใช้หน่วยความจำหรือ CPU ยังสูง ส่วนขยายและธีมก็ไม่ใช่ปัญหา หากตัวเลขยังต่ำอยู่ ให้ปิดใช้ธีมและส่วนขยาย

วิธีปิดการใช้งานส่วนขยายของ Firefox

ปิดใช้งานส่วนขยายทั้งหมดเพื่อดูว่าปัญหาหน่วยความจำหมดไปหรือไม่ หากเป็นเช่นนั้น ให้เปิดใช้งานส่วนขยายทีละรายการอีกครั้งเพื่อพิจารณาการเพิ่มเติมที่ละเมิดและทำให้เกิดความสับสน

  1. เลือก เมนู ไอคอน (สามเส้นแนวนอน) ที่มุมบนขวา

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  2. เลือก ส่วนเสริม จากเมนูแบบเลื่อนลง

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  3. เลือก ส่วนขยาย ในเมนูด้านซ้ายมือ

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  4. เลือกไอคอนสามจุด ข้างส่วนขยาย

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  5. เลือก ปิดการใช้งาน บนเมนูแบบเลื่อนลง ทำขั้นตอนนี้ซ้ำสำหรับส่วนขยายแต่ละรายการ

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ป

วิธีปิดการใช้งานธีม Firefox

หากส่วนขยายไม่ใช่ปัญหาเรื่องการใช้หน่วยความจำ ธีมที่ดาวน์โหลดอาจเป็นปัญหาได้ เปลี่ยนกลับเป็นธีมเริ่มต้นและดูว่าประสิทธิภาพของระบบดีขึ้นหรือไม่

  1. เลือก เมนู ไอคอน (สามเส้นแนวนอน) ที่มุมบนขวา

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  2. เลือก ส่วนเสริม จากเมนูแบบเลื่อนลง

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  3. เลือก ธีม ในเมนูด้านซ้ายมือ

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  4. ภายใต้ ปิดการใช้งาน ให้เลือก ปุ่มสามจุด ถัดจาก ค่าเริ่มต้น .

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  5. เลือก เปิดใช้งาน บนเมนูป๊อปอัป คุณได้กู้คืนธีมเริ่มต้นแล้ว

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ป

วิธีปิดการเร่งฮาร์ดแวร์

การเร่งด้วยฮาร์ดแวร์หมายความว่า Firefox จะทิ้งการแสดงหน้าเว็บและงานอื่นๆ ลงในฮาร์ดแวร์ของพีซีของคุณเพื่อประสิทธิภาพที่เร็วขึ้น แต่การเร่งด้วยฮาร์ดแวร์อาจทำให้เกิดปัญหาได้ ขึ้นอยู่กับการกำหนดค่าของคุณ ปิดการเร่งด้วยฮาร์ดแวร์และดูว่าวิธีนี้ช่วยปรับปรุงประสิทธิภาพของระบบได้หรือไม่

  1. เลือก เมนู ไอคอน (สามเส้นแนวนอน) ที่มุมบนขวา

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  2. เลือก ตัวเลือก จากเมนูแบบเลื่อนลง (ใน Mac ให้เลือก Preferences)

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  3. หน้าการตั้งค่า เปิดด้วย ทั่วไป หมวดหมู่โหลดโดยค่าเริ่มต้น เลื่อนลงไปที่ประสิทธิภาพ .

  4. ตามค่าเริ่มต้น Firefox จะเปิดใช้งาน ใช้การตั้งค่าประสิทธิภาพที่แนะนำ ตัวเลือก. คลิกเพื่อยกเลิกการเลือก

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  5. ยกเลิกการเลือก ใช้การเร่งฮาร์ดแวร์เมื่อพร้อมใช้งาน คุณสมบัติ. ดูว่าประสิทธิภาพของระบบของคุณดีขึ้นหรือไม่

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ป

    คุณยังสามารถเปลี่ยนขีดจำกัดกระบวนการเนื้อหาได้ที่นี่ จำนวนที่สูงขึ้นหมายถึงประสิทธิภาพที่ดีขึ้นเมื่อเรียกใช้หลายแท็บโดยเสียค่าใช้จ่ายหน่วยความจำเพิ่มเติม Eight คือการตั้งค่าเริ่มต้น แต่หากคุณประสบปัญหาด้านหน่วยความจำ ให้ลองลดจำนวนกระบวนการลง

ใช้เครื่องมือหน่วยความจำในตัว

Firefox มีเครื่องมือในตัวเพื่อแสดงรายงานหน่วยความจำและบันทึกบันทึก ช่วยให้คุณล้างหน่วยความจำและลดการใช้หน่วยความจำได้

  1. พิมพ์ about:memory ในแถบที่อยู่และกด Enter หรือ คืนสินค้า .

  2. ค้นหา หน่วยความจำว่าง และเลือก ลดการใช้หน่วยความจำ .

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  3. หรือคุณสามารถเลือก GC (เก็บขยะ) และ CC (ชุดสะสมวงจร)

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ป

วิธีการติดตั้งแท็บอัตโนมัติทิ้งส่วนขยาย Firefox

แม้ว่าส่วนขยายจำนวนมากเกินไปอาจนำไปสู่ปัญหาด้านหน่วยความจำ แต่ส่วนขยาย Auto Tab Discard ได้รับการออกแบบมาเพื่อลดปัญหาหน่วยความจำ ส่วนขยายนี้จะระงับแท็บที่ไม่ใช้งานหลังจากช่วงระยะเวลาหนึ่ง วิธีติดตั้ง Auto Tab Discard มีดังนี้

  1. ไปที่รายการ Auto Tab Discard ในหน้า Add-on ของ Mozilla Firefox

  2. เลือก เพิ่มใน Firefox .

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  3. เลือก เพิ่ม ในหน้าต่างป๊อปอัปในเบราว์เซอร์ที่ปรากฏขึ้น

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  4. คลิก ตกลง รับทราบ เพื่อยืนยันคำแนะนำการจัดการส่วนเสริม ตอนนี้คุณจะเห็นไอคอนปุ่มเปิดปิดอยู่ถัดจากปุ่มเมนู Firefox

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  5. เลือก ยกเลิกแท็บอัตโนมัติ เพื่อเข้าถึงคำสั่งด่วนเพื่อปิดแท็บปัจจุบัน ปิดแท็บอื่นๆ ในหน้าต่างปัจจุบัน และอื่นๆ

    ตัวเลือก ส่วนให้การตั้งค่าสำหรับการละทิ้งตัวเลือก เงื่อนไข และข้อยกเว้น

ลดประวัติเซสชัน Firefox

หมูหน่วยความจำที่เป็นไปได้หนึ่งอันคือประวัติเซสชัน Firefox ของคุณ คลิกปุ่มย้อนกลับและไปข้างหน้าของเบราว์เซอร์ค้างไว้ แล้วคุณจะเห็นประวัติของเว็บไซต์ที่คุณเคยเยี่ยมชม ขีดจำกัดประวัติต่อเซสชันสูงสุดคือ 50 ซึ่งหมายความว่า Firefox จะจัดเก็บที่อยู่เว็บเพจ 50 รายการในหน่วยความจำ เนื่องจากคุณไม่น่าจะกรอกลับและกรอไปข้างหน้าผ่านรายการยาวๆ นี้ ให้ลดจำนวนนั้นเพื่อลดปริมาณหน่วยความจำของ Firefox

  1. พิมพ์ about:config ในแถบที่อยู่และกด Enter หรือ คืนสินค้า .

  2. พิมพ์ browser.sessionhistory.max_entries ในช่องค้นหาแล้วกด Enter หรือ คืนสินค้า .

  3. ดับเบิลคลิกที่ค่าปัจจุบัน (50)

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  4. ป้อนตัวเลขที่ต่ำกว่าในช่องข้อความของหน้าต่างป๊อปอัป

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  5. เลือก ตกลง .

ลบไฟล์ content-prefs.sqlite

ไฟล์ที่จัดเก็บข้อมูลเว็บไซต์แต่ละรายการอาจเสียหาย ลบไฟล์ content-prefs.sqlite และ Firefox จะสร้างไฟล์ขึ้นมาใหม่เมื่อรีสตาร์ท นี่อาจแก้ปัญหาความจำของคุณได้

  1. พิมพ์ เกี่ยวกับ:support ในแถบที่อยู่และกด Enter หรือ คืนสินค้า .

  2. ภายใต้ พื้นฐานการสมัคร ถัดจาก โฟลเดอร์โปรไฟล์ เลือก แสดงใน Finder . หน้าต่างจะเปิดขึ้นซึ่งมีโฟลเดอร์โปรไฟล์ของคุณ

  3. ออกจาก Firefox ในโฟลเดอร์โปรไฟล์ของคุณ ให้ลบไฟล์ content-prefs.sqlite . มันจะถูกสร้างขึ้นใหม่ในครั้งต่อไปที่คุณเปิด Firefox

รีเฟรช Firefox

หากดูเหมือนว่าจะไม่สามารถแก้ปัญหาของ Firefox โดยใช้ทรัพยากรหน่วยความจำมากเกินไป ให้ลองรีเซ็ต Firefox เป็นการตั้งค่าดั้งเดิม

  1. พิมพ์ เกี่ยวกับ:support ในแถบที่อยู่และกด Enter หรือ คืนสินค้า .

  2. เลือก รีเฟรช Firefox .

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  3. เลือก รีเฟรช Firefox ในป๊อปอัปการยืนยัน

    วิธีป้องกันไม่ให้ Firefox ใช้หน่วยความจำมากเกินไป
  4. เลือก เสร็จสิ้น เมื่อ Firefox รีสตาร์ท